Lately, it seems like Gotti has been mainly invested in his new businesses and relationship with Angela Simmons. Today, he made a comeback to the music scene with a fresh single titled “No Fake Love.”

In “No Fake Love,” Yo Gotti talks his s**t over a booming 808 Mafia beat. Throughout the song, he proclaims his invincibility and boasts about his success. Additionally, Gotti addresses rumors surrounding his label and police investigations. While the hook has a chill vibe, I appreciate the efficient and laidback style of rapping he showcases in his verses. All in all, “Fake Love” is the perfect teaser for Gotti’s forthcoming album with DJ Drama.
